Steve Miller Band: Live From Chicago - Disc 1
|
|
|
In 2007 veteran rocker Steve Miller played two nights in Chicago at the Ravinia. With 35,000 fans in attendance, Miller and his band delivered some classic material such as "Keep On Rockin' Me Baby" and "Wild Mountain Honey."

Showtyme: State 2 State
|
|
|
Houston-based Southern rapper Showtyme hosts this musical survey of his hometown's thriving hip-hop scene with live performance footage featuring H-Town stars like Paul Wall, Chamillionaire, Juvenile, Slim Thug, Bun B, Petey Pablo, Pimp C, and Z-Ro.

Layzie Bone & Mo Thugs Presents 100% Pure Thug Tour
|
|
|
Cleveland rappers Bone Thugs-N-Harmony assemble a roster of artists from their Mo Thugs record label for the 100% Pure Thug Tour, captured here in a collection of live performance clips featuring Caz, Mac Dre, Shyne, and the Booya Tribe.
